Q: Is 40,113,366 a Prime Number?
A: No, 40,113,366 is not a prime number.
A prime number is a natural number, greater than one, that can only be divided by 1 and itself.
The number 40113366 can be evenly divided by 1 2 3 6 1,231 2,462 3,693 5,431 7,386 10,862 16,293 32,586 6,685,561 13,371,122 20,056,683 and 40,113,366, with no remainder.
Since 40,113,366 cannot be divided by just 1 and 40,113,366, it is not a prime number.
